Understanding Microneedling



Microneedling, while it may sound challenging, is a minimally invasive procedure that promotes skin restoration. Throughout the therapy, a device geared up with fine needles develops tiny leaks in your skin, promoting your body's natural healing response. This process enhances collagen and elastin production, which are essential for preserving vibrant and resistant skin.

Exploring Chemical Peels

Depending on your skin type and objectives, you can choose from shallow, tool, or deep peels. Superficial peels are mild and largely address minor staining and dry skin. Tool peels permeate deeper, tackling much more noticable wrinkles and sunlight damages, while deep peels are suited for substantial skin concerns but call for even more downtime.

Before undergoing a chemical peel, you need to seek advice from an expert. They'll evaluate your skin and advise the best type for your requirements. It's likewise vital to prepare your skin by avoiding particular items and sunlight exposure in the weeks leading up to your therapy.

Post-peel, you'll need to adhere to aftercare guidelines very closely to make certain optimum results. This may consist of utilizing mild cleansers, applying creams, and avoiding sunlight direct exposure.

With appropriate treatment, you can enjoy smoother, more glowing skin, improving your general skin and enhancing your self-confidence.

Comparing Results and Recovery



When it pertains to skin rejuvenation, understanding the differences in outcomes and recovery between microneedling and chemical peels is critical.



Microneedling generally uses instant improvements in skin appearance and tone, as the small needles create micro-injuries that promote collagen manufacturing. You might discover some inflammation and small swelling initially, however the majority of people see a considerable improvement in their skin within a couple of days. Complete outcomes usually show up after several weeks as collagen remains to build.

On the other hand, chemical peels can differ commonly in their deepness and stamina.

Light peels could give you a revitalized look almost quickly, while much deeper peels call for even more downtime. You could experience redness, flaking, or peeling for a week or more after a tool to deep peel, and it might take a number of weeks to see the complete effects.
